Obituary

Thalia Rodriguez was born on February 18, 2004, in Twin Falls, Idaho, and passed away on September 5, 2026, in Buhl, Idaho.

Thalia was a beautiful soul whose greatest joy in life was being a mother to her beloved son, Luca Sharlow. She was a devoted and loving mother, and the love she had for Luca was immeasurable. Being his mom was one of the most important parts of who she was.

Thalia loved spending time with her family and making memories with the people she loved most. She loved music and found joy in listening to her favorite songs and sharing music with others. She also loved being in the water, camping, and enjoying the outdoors. She especially loved riding side-by-sides—preferably fast, with plenty of jumps and excitement. Her adventurous spirit, her love for life, and the memories she created with those around her will forever be held close by everyone who knew and loved her.

She leaves behind her precious son, Luca Sharlow; her mother, Tessa Pearson, and stepfather, Casey Pearson; her father, Alex Rodriguez, and stepmother, Andrea Galindo; her siblings, Karla Quintana and Jose Quintana, Ryker Pearson, Jaime Galindo, Kayda-Jo Pearson, Aiden Galindo, and Emilia Rodriguez; her niece, Azriella Quintana; her nephew, Brixton Pearson; and Luca’s father, Logan Sharlow.

She is also survived by her grandparents, Patsy Fuller; Candelaria and Fidel Rodriguez; and Steve and Cherie Pearson, along with many other family members and friends whose lives she touched.

Thalia was preceded in death by her grandfather, Royce Fuller; grandmother, Reva Pearson; brother, Kaden Henderson; and uncle, Royce Cesar Fuller, Tito Cantu.

Thalia’s life was far too short, but the love she gave and the memories she created will live on forever. She will be remembered for the love she had for her son, her family, music, her adventurous spirit, and the special place she held in the hearts of those who loved her.

Though our hearts are broken and we cannot understand why she was taken so soon, we will carry her with us every day—in our memories, in our hearts, and in the love she left behind.

Forever loved. Forever missed. Forever our Lulu.

Please join us for Thalia's Celebration of Life located at the Twin Falls Reformed Church, on Saturday, September 19, 2026 at 1pm.
